Patinated Spelter Equine-Handled Garniture Vases

Sign In to see what this sold for

Imposing Patinated Spelter Equine-Handled Garniture Vase, first quarter 20th century, in the Louis XVI taste, the prancing equine handles alternating with pairs of seated putti holding the horses' reins, the base modeled as a quartet of addorsed upright dolphins, h. 16-1/2", w. 13", d. 9".

Condition report

Patinated Spelter Equine-Handled Garniture Vase: The front legs to both horses have damage and losses. Small crack to the footed base. It appears that there is something gone to one putto's hand. The urn is painted gold with some chipping.
